Aitor Karanka, who coached the Yellows in 2023 and finished the season in Kiryat Shalom in third place including being eliminated in the Cup semifinals, refused to coach the Blancos' women's team.

Real Madrid is looking for a new coach for its women's team and has contacted Karanka to propose the position. Since the announcement of the departure of Alberto Toril, Real Madrid's women's team has been in the midst of a shambles. Since Toril left his post, after having signed the best season of the young and short history of Real Madrid women, the club is now looking for a successor, but the mission is more complicated than expected.
